Default How to clean my email lists

Hey Everyone!!!
Just wanted to get everyones opinion on this topic. What is a FREE way to clean and validate your email list? I would like to run all my emails through the wringer.
Thanks in advance for those who offer their help.

Hi,

I would suggest you clean your email list based on how engaged your customers have been with your communications.

E.g. Through your analytics program you would need to identify users who have not engaged with your communications for a certain period of time i.e. the last 6 months and scrub them from your database. Alternatively you could try reactivating them through an incentivised email.

Either of this ways will edevour to find email addresses or users that are no longer active.
